Technical data:
- Metrology software: PC-DMIS Vision
- Vision sensor for non-contact measurement of very small and precise components
- CCD camera with 6.5x motorized CNC zoom
- DC servo motors
- Modular probe changer: TESASTAR
- Linear guides on all axes
- Coaxial LED top light (white LED)
- LED backlight (green LED + diffuser disc)
- Multi-segment LED ring light
- Maximum feed rate in X, Y, Z axes: 160 mm/s
- Maximum workpiece weight: 20 kg
- Measuring resolution: 0.05 µm
- Measuring accuracy in X, Y axis (optical sensor): Ex, Ey = (1.6 + L/250) µm
- Measuring accuracy in XY axis (optical sensor): Exy = (2.0 + L/250) µm
- Measuring accuracy in Z axis (optical sensor): Exy = (3.9 + L/200) µm
- Measuring accuracy in X, Y axis (tactile probe system): Ex, Ey = (2.0 + L/250) µm
- Measuring accuracy in XY axis (tactile probe system): Exy = (2.5 + L/250) µm
- Measuring accuracy in Z axis (tactile probe system): Ez = (2.9 + L/200) µm
- Measuring range (optical sensor) X 300mm Y 200mm Z 150mm
- Measuring range (tactile sensor) X 230mm Y 200mm Z 150mm
